How Can severe Thigh Pain Be Treated?

I have been working towards my splits for a couple of months. Recently i did my front splits and i was feeling great. The next day i was feeling a little tight and what i thought was soar, so i continued to stretch that day. Now i have a pain in my but/thigh area that sends shutting pains down my leg when it is stretched out. It has restricted me from getting back to stretching and getting into my splits. It happened a few weeks ago and now i am farther away from the splits than i was before i started stretching.

All the symptoms you have mentioned suggest the possibility of muscle sore,which is quite common after heavy workout.
No need to worry regarding this because it will subside within 72 about hours with simple supportive therapy.

You can do the following as a first line things:-
1.You can take simple analgesics like like "diclofenac" or "ibuprofen" for pain.
2.Immerse the affected area in cold water,you can also apply ice packs over that area.
3.Do not stop all of a sudden,it will worsen the symptoms.continued exercise may temporarily suppress the soreness.
4.Massage your sore spots thoroughly.
If the symptoms persist despite all these even after three days,you have to consult a general practitioner and get evaluated to rule out other conditions.

You can try the following to prevent sore muscles:-
.
1.Hydrate yourself,Drink plenty of water before and through out your work out.
2. Warmup before weight training.
3.Have healthy diet and adequate sleep.
4.Do the gym training only under the instructions of a qualified trainer
